Summary of Bill S 4444
This bill is titled "A bill to amend the FISA Amendments Act of 2008 to extend the authorities of title VII of the Foreign Intelligence Surveillance Act of 1978 through May 21, 2026, and for other purposes." It was introduced in the 119th Congress on April 30, 2026. The bill seeks to extend the authorities of title VII of the Foreign Intelligence Surveillance Act of 1978 until May 21, 2026, with additional provisions related to surveillance and intelligence activities. Current Status of Bill S 4444
Bill S 4444 is currently in the status of Bill Introduced since April 30, 2026. Bill S 4444 was introduced during Congress 119 and was introduced to the Senate on April 30, 2026. Bill S 4444's most recent activity was Read twice and referred to the Select Committee on Intelligence. as of April 30, 2026
